A photovoltaic process is amongst the most significant improvements in renewable Vitality engineering, designed to convert daylight into electricity proficiently and sustainably. The materials and elements Utilized in a photovoltaic system establish its longevity, performance, and General general performance. Photovoltaic method resources are diligently selected to withstand environmental stresses, for example UV radiation, wind, snow masses, and humidity, while keeping optimum electrical conductivity and mechanical power. Just about every ingredient, from the solar cells to the mounting structures, plays a vital job in making certain extended-phrase functionality and Electricity produce.

With the core of any photovoltaic installation would be the photovoltaic method components that include photo voltaic cells, encapsulants, back again sheets, frames, and junction containers. The most common photo voltaic cell components are crystalline silicon, which accounts for the majority of worldwide installations as a consequence of its superior effectiveness and stable performance over time. Other products like cadmium telluride and copper indium gallium selenide are employed for skinny-movie modules, presenting versatility and reduce weight compared to common silicon panels. Encapsulants, generally manufactured from ethylene-vinyl acetate (EVA), shield the photo voltaic cells from moisture and mechanical stress, guaranteeing that light transmission continues to be large and degradation minimal. The back again sheet serves being an electrical insulator as well as a humidity barrier, normally made from polymer-based mostly products like polyvinyl fluoride (PVF) or polyethylene terephthalate (PET). Aluminum frames give mechanical stability and assist with module mounting, though junction boxes offer electrical connectivity and safety defense towards recent leakage.

When assessing distinctive photovoltaic method elements and support series, toughness and temperature resistance are important variables. Photovoltaic installations are often exposed to extreme sunlight, temperature fluctuations, humidity, and wind, which often can degrade materials with time. Thus, brands use Sophisticated coatings, anodizing, and galvanizing strategies to guard steel elements from corrosion. Aluminum’s pure oxide layer presents excellent protection, while galvanized steel Advantages from a zinc coating that functions for a sacrificial barrier versus rust. Polymer factors, which include cable clips and seals, needs to be UV-immune to protect against cracking or discoloration. Chrome steel fasteners are commonly employed to maintain structural integrity and forestall galvanic corrosion when coupled with aluminum frames. The choice of components not only influences system longevity but also influences upkeep fees and General lifecycle performance.
